> "Successful Response Starts with a Map: Improving Geospatial Support
> for Disaster Management"
> http://www.nap.edu/catalog/11793.html
> Geospatial data describe the locations of things on the earth's
> surface, and geospatial tools manipulate such data to create useful
> products. Thus, this report is about the maps that are an essential
> part of search and rescue operations, about the GPS (Global  
> Positioning
> System) receivers that allow first responders to locate damaged
> buildings or injured residents, about images that are captured from
> aircraft to provide the first comprehensive picture of an event's
> impact, about road maps that form the basis of evacuation planning,  
> and
> about all of the other information connected to a location that can be
> used in emergency management. From the National Research Council of  
> the
> National Academies, this book can be read free online, or purchased in
> hard copy.
